A key feature of our curriculum is the development of high-quality language and communication through our work with Voice 21. We prioritise oracy across the curriculum so that children learn to articulate their ideas, listen respectfully to others, debate thoughtfully and express themselves with confidence. Strong communication skills enable our pupils to become effective learners and confident contributors within their community and beyond.
